Military side drum
This instrument is associated with the Band of the Dragoon Guards. It is a standard pattern, military side drum with emblazoned wooden shell (metallic painting) and wooden counterhoops, with 14-inch synthetic heads mounted in aluminum flesh hoop. Rod-tensioning with claws and double-sided wall lugs (8 rods). Adjustable top wire snare with lever, and straight-lay bottom wire snare with tensioning screw. The batter head has 3 metal feet painted in red.
